Boxing Comeback After Sepsis Amputations: Adam’s Journey
Two Years, One Unlikely Victory When Adam Smith fell ill with the flu, no one predicted that a routine infection would reshape the rest of his life. Sepsis, striking while immunity was compromised, sent the then-healthy 50-year-old into a three-week coma. He awoke to a harsh reality: both arms and legs would be partially amputated.…

Cancer survivor Niels Hintermann ready to race again on the slopes
Health setback and a steady recovery In October 2024, the Zurich-born alpine racer Niels Hintermann faced a life-changing challenge: a lymphoma diagnosis that required chemotherapy and radiotherapy. The news was a shock for a man whose career is built on precision and speed down World Cup slopes. The diagnosis, while serious, came with timely treatment,…
